I see 2 stub tunnels at 3:46 between UIC-Halsted and Clinton and another set of stub tunnels at 4:37 between Clark/Lake and Grand/Milwaukee, I guess they were supposed to connect to the new subway tunnels: the Loop Subway, the Franklin Subway and the Distributor Subway under Monroe and Michigan Ave. that the CTA proposed back in the 1970s. To this day the new subway tunnels are still an active program, but they still have an undetermined timetable and cost; probably 2040 or 2050 perhaps.

Why ard there 3 stations connected together?
@mlweiland
@mlweiland 10 жыл бұрын
The 3 stations under Dearborn St are very close together, so it's just one continuous platform. The Red Line is similar (and even longer), going from Van Buren St on the south end all the way to Lake St on the north end.
@NYCentralSpotter1070
@NYCentralSpotter1070 10 жыл бұрын
mlweiland Except in the Red Line's case, the section for its Washington Street stop has been sealed off so the platform is partially disconnected.
